Get ready to surf the strangest channels in the galaxy: Blippo+ arrives on Nintendo Switch and PC via Steam on September 23, 2025. The live-action FMV “off-cable TV simulator” brings a full-color version of the cult Playdate experience to bigger screens—inviting players to hop between bizarre broadcasts and piece together the unfolding mystery on Planet Blip.
Platforms, Date, and How to Play
Blippo+ launches on Switch (eShop) and PC (Steam) on September 23. You can wishlist it now on Steam and keep an eye on the Switch eShop listing as the date approaches.
What to Expect
Instead of traditional levels, Blippo+ channels your attention through a patchwork of live-action programming. The fun is in channel surfing—catching clues, callbacks, and crossovers as you flip between shows to follow the story threading across the dial. In color for the first time, the Switch/PC version preserves the scrappy, late-night-TV vibe while making the visual gags and hidden details pop.
From Playdate to Full Color
Originally part of Playdate Season 2, Blippo+ aired in charming 1-bit black-and-white. On Switch and PC, it’s upgraded to full color while keeping the same spirit: weird, witty, and wonderfully analog.
Who’s Behind Blippo+
Blippo+ is published by Panic and created by YACHT, Telefantasy Studios, Noble Robot, and Dustin Mierau—a collaboration that blends music, video art, and indie game craft into one channel-flipping fever dream.
